Zhihu ( (ZH) ) has shared an update.
Zhihu Inc. disclosed in a May 18, 2026 filing with the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ission that it will convene a board meeting on June 3, 2026. The board will review and approve the company’s unaudited financial results for the three months ended March 31, 2026, signaling forthcoming visibility into its latest quarterly performance for investors across its dual listings.
The company also announced that its management will host an earnings conference call on June 3, 2026, at 7:00 a.m. U.S. Eastern Time, corresponding to 7:00 p.m. Beijing and Hong Kong time. This coordinated disclosure and call schedule underscores Zhihu’s efforts to maintain regular communication with global stakeholders and to align its reporting practices with both U.S. and Hong Kong market expectations.

More about Zhihu
Zhihu Inc. is a China-based online content and knowledge-sharing platform, incorporated in the Cayman Islands with limited liability and listed in both New York (NYSE: ZH) and Hong Kong (HKEX: 2390). The company operates under a weighted voting rights structure and focuses on interactive, user-generated content serving Chinese-speaking internet users.
